About University

  • Established in 1976 with the main campus located between Guntur and Vijayawada on Chennai - Kolkata National Highway (N.H.5).  
  • Funded by the U.G.C., recognized by the Association of Indian Universities (A.I.U) and the Associations of the Common Wealth University (A.C.U) and accredited by NAAC in 2003 at B++ (80 - 85 points).
  • An affiliating University with over 450 U.G., P.G. and Professional Colleges

ABOUT CENTRE FOR DISTANCE EDUCATION (CDE)

  • Offers quality education at an affordable cost through a wide network of Study Centres.
  • Pioneer in starting PG Science Courses under the distance mode.
  • Pioneer in starting M.Phil and B.Tech. Courses Under the distance mode
  • Pioneer in starting B.Sc. (M.P.C.), (B.Z.C.), (M.S.Cs.), (M.P.Ele.), (M.Ele.Cs.) and B.B.M. with comming core syllabus, through distance mode.
  • Offers LL.M. Course (4 specializations) with 2 years duration.
  • Enrolment either through the Centre for Distance Education or through the Study Centre of Student's choice.
  • Admissions are made twice a year i.e., Academic Year Batch (July to June), Calender Year Batch (January to December)
  • Examinations are held twice a year in May and December
  • Supplementary examination and betterment facility to the CDE students.
  • Weekend Classes / Practicals through Study Centres.
  • Wide network of Examination Centres for the convenience of the students.

Method of Instructions http://www.anucde.com/method.asp)


Study Material:

The course material is designed in such a manner that it will provide the students a general understanding of the subject matter and also gives guidance for further reading of the subject. The material covers about 80 to 100 percent of the syllabus. Hence, the students are also advised to refer the suggested readings for elaborate understanding of the subject. The course material includes the model question paper and some suggested readings for the benefit of the student. This material is normally supplied to the students in two or three installments.

Contact Program and Weekend Classes :
Weekend classes will be arranged on Sundays and other Public Holidays depending on the enrolment.
The Weekend / Personal Contact Programme (PCP) has been so designed to help the learners to attain some sort of orientation and guidance regarding the method of learning and provides condensed class room counseling to cover the important and difficult topics of the course. The students shall bear in mind that PCP is not meant for covering the entire syllabi of the course and only the major topics shall be covered. These programmes are also intended to provide adequate provision for discussing the students' difficulties relating to their subjects with the respective counselors.

The services of the experienced faculty members of the university and the affiliated colleges are utilized to impart the theoretical foundations and practical knowledge related to the respective courses. Since it is a self learning process the learners are advised to come prepared to these classes with some basic understanding of the concerned topic so that the guidance given by the Counselor would enrich their subject knowledge and also enable them to go for further intensive reading.

The Centre will make no hostel/boarding arrangements and the students have to make their own arrangement for attending these classes.
